Gray climbing mouse
Order : Rodentia
Suborder : Sciurognathi
Family : Muridae
Subfamily : Dendromurinae
Species : Dendromus melanotis
The Gray glimbing mouse is listed as Least Concern. Does not qualify for a more at risk category. Widespread and abundant taxa are included in this category, on the IUCN Red List of Threatened Species
Namings for the gray climbing mouse
A young / baby of a gray climbing mouse is called a 'pinkie, kitten or pup'. The females are called 'doe' and males 'buck'. A gray climbing mouse group is called a 'nest, colony, harvest, horde or mischief'.Countries
Angola, Benin, Botswana, Congo, Democratic Republic of the, Ethiopia, Guinea, Liberia, Malawi, Mozambique, Namibia, Nigeria, Rwanda, South Africa, Swaziland, Tanzania, Uganda, Zambia and ZimbabweHabitats
Desert, Dry savanna, Grassland, Mediterranean-type Shrubby Vegetation, Savanna, Shrubland, Subtropical / Tropical Dry Grassland and Temperate Desert
